Security Standards
The American Academy of Pediatrics (AAP) advises that baby cribs satisfy certain safety requirements to guarantee the health and well-being of infants. Moms and dads must search for cribs that meet or go beyond the following requirements:
- Slat Spacing: The slats ought to be no more than 2 3/8 inches apart to avoid the baby's head from getting stuck.
- Tough Construction: Cribs must be made from durable materials and be complimentary of any sharp edges or splinters.
- Non-Toxic Finishes: Any paint or surface on the crib need to be non-toxic to guarantee it is safe for babies.
- Adjustable Mattress Heights: Cribs that enable adjustable bed mattress heights use much better convenience as the child grows.
Kinds Of Baby Cribs
There are a number of types of baby cribs readily available based upon various designs, functionalities, and requires. Below is a thorough list of the most common types of baby cribs that are presently for sale.
| Baby crib Type | Description | Pros | Cons |
|---|---|---|---|
| Traditional Crib | A standard baby crib with fixed sides that can be converted into a young child bed. | Long-lasting, converts as the kid grows. | Inhabits more space. |
| Convertible Crib | Created to change from a crib to a young child bed and sometimes even a full-size bed. | Flexible and economical in time. | Higher preliminary expense. |
| Mini Crib | A smaller version of a standard baby crib, ideal for compact areas. | Space-saving and portable. | Limited use as the kid grows. |
| Portable Crib | Light-weight and often collapsible baby cribs that are easy to transportation and store. | Flexible, excellent for travel. | May lack sturdiness. |
| Bassinets | Smaller sized, light-weight sleeping options for babies, normally utilized for the very first few months. | Easy to move and can fit beside the bed. | Short-term solution just. |
| Cradle | Usually features a swinging motion to assist soothe the baby to sleep. | Calming for babies. | Limited usage and stability concerns. |
Picking the Right Crib for Your Baby
When choosing a crib, think about the following factors to guarantee that you make the very best option for your baby:
- Safety Features: Always prioritize security features as mentioned previously.
- Space Considerations: Measure the desired nursery space to make sure that the crib will fit comfortably.
- Budget: Set a spending plan before shopping. Cribs range in cost from budget-friendly alternatives to high-end designer models.
- Design: Choose a baby crib style that matches the total nursery aesthetic.
- Longevity: Consider whether you desire a crib that can shift into a toddler bed or other furnishings as your kid grows.
